>>This is a small patch that adds a "Hide Mouse Cursor" option to the
>>second screen in the appearance configuration in the frontend's config
>>menu. It defaults to hiding the mouse cursor as it Myth does now. But,
>>if you deselect the checkbox, you will see the mouse cursor on all
>>screens. This is useful if you run Myth on your main computer screen
>>and need to be able to find the mouse cursor.
